Rohm Semiconductor SCS105KGC is a Silicon Carbide (SiC) Schottky diode designed for high-performance applications. This component offers a maximum DC reverse voltage (Vr) of 1200 V and an average rectified forward current (Io) of 5 A. Featuring a forward voltage (Vf) of 1.75 V at 5 A, the SCS105KGC exhibits a low leakage current of 100 µA at its maximum reverse voltage. Its SiC technology enables a fast switching speed with no discernible reverse recovery time for currents above 500mA. The diode is packaged in a TO-220-2 (TO-220AC) through-hole mount configuration, with a maximum junction operating temperature of 175°C. This device is suitable for use in power factor correction, AC-DC converters, and DC-DC converters across industrial and automotive sectors.
